Zoë Arden is a Fellow at the University of Cambridge Institute for Sustainability Leadership (CISL), designing and delivering high-impact leadership programmes including online courses on Women Leading Change, Communicating for Influence and Impact, and High Impact Leadership. With over 3000 global business leaders trained, she focuses on building leadership capability for sustainability transformation through evidence-based frameworks.
Her research integrates leadership theory with practical sustainability challenges, emphasizing truthful storytelling for organizational resilience and stakeholder trust. She co-developed CISL's Leadership for a Sustainable Future framework (2023), addressing how leaders can drive systemic change amid climate and social crises through courage, capability, and cross-sector collaboration.
Professionally, Arden leverages 25+ years in corporate communications and sustainability roles including Director of Communications and Sustainability at BT Retail (leading 50+ teams), ERM directorships serving AstraZeneca and Barclays, and executive positions at Weber Shandwick and Apple-focused agencies. She serves on two charity boards while maintaining active community engagement through theater and River Thames swimming.
